Application Process
Schedule an Interview with our Minister of Education
Fill out an Online Application
Pay the application fee (new student non-refundable application fee of $50 before March 15th. After March 15th the fee is $150 )
Submit three student recommendations
When your application has been reviewed by our admissions committee, we will contact you about the final acceptance decision.

ACADEMIC REQUIREMENTS
At or above grade level *
GPA of 2.5 or above
*We do not have the resources for special needs. However, with mild cases we can discuss any concerns during your interview.

Admission Standards
In order for Emerald Christian Academy, as a church-based institution, to maintain the ideals and objectives established by the governing board, the following admission qualifications have been established:
Admission: Acceptance is based upon a student’s ability to benefit from the school’s philosophy and curriculum. Testing may be done to determine admission.
Mutual Agreement: By registering at Emerald Christian Academy, the students and parents/guardians agree to comply with the rules and regulations as published by the school. All regulations adopted by the faculty and announced to the student body have the same force as those published and remain in force throughout the year, both on and off campus. If a student repeatedly refuses to comply with school policy, he/she may be asked to withdraw.
Application Process for Current Students:
Complete a re-enrollment form
Make financial arrangements
Clear any academic probation
Application Process for New/Transfer Students:
Schedule an Education Consultation with principal
Complete an online application
Once notified of acceptance, complete the online enrollment process
Make financial arrangements
Students in PreK, Kindergarten and First Grade: Children entering PreK must be 3 years old by September 1st and potty trained. Children entering kindergarten must be five years old by September 1st, and students beginning the first grade must be six years old by September 1st. A birth certificate must be presented for verification of the date of birth. *There is a limit of four 3 year olds in PreK.
Immunizations: All applicants should be in good health. All students must have an up-to-date Oregon State Department of Health Certificate of Immunization with the current requirements before being admitted to school. Students who have incomplete immunization records will be excluded from school after receiving notice from the Lane County Health Department stating non-compliance.
